Age-Based Interest Accrual

One of the most intriguing aspects is how retirement age influences interest earnings. Contrary to what many believe, retirement doesn't immediately halt interest on your EPF balance. The EPF Scheme, 2026, has specific rules that determine when an EPF account becomes inoperative, and this timeline is age-dependent.

Early Retirement: If you bid farewell to the workforce before turning 55, your EPF balance remains active and earns interest until you reach 58, as long as the funds stay with the EPFO. This extended interest period provides a financial cushion for those who retire early, allowing their savings to grow for a few more years.

Post-55 Retirement: For those retiring at 55 or later, the EPF balance earns interest for 36 months post-retirement. This means your savings continue to work for you even after you've stopped working. However, after this grace period, the account becomes dormant, and interest accrual ceases.

EPF vs. EPS: Navigating the Confusion

A common pitfall for many is confusing the EPF with the Employees' Pension Scheme (EPS). While both are managed by the EPFO, they operate under different rules. The EPS, as the name suggests, focuses on pension benefits, while the EPF is all about provident fund accumulations.

In the EPS, members can opt for early pensions from the age of 50, albeit with a reduced monthly amount. This is a valuable option for those who wish to retire early but still receive a pension. However, the EPF Scheme, 2026, governs the interest accrual on provident fund balances, not the pension scheme.

Retaining Your EPF Balance Post-Retirement

Here's a crucial point: retirement doesn't force you to withdraw your EPF balance immediately. You can choose to keep it with the EPFO, and it will continue to earn interest until the account becomes inoperative, as per the EPF Scheme, 2026. This flexibility allows retirees to let their savings grow for a bit longer, potentially providing a more substantial financial cushion.
